In the ward.

Seeing that Jack had been exhausted all day, Mason could not help but advise, "Jack, you should rest for a while."

At this moment, Jack's entire attention was focused on Victoria. There was no way he could think of resting.

"It's okay, I'm not tired."

Mason wanted to persuade but then thought, Jack was so worried about Victoria, how could he be willing to rest?

Even he was reluctant to leave the ward at this moment, unwilling to let his daughter out of his sight.

Mason stopped persuading and instead turned to pour a glass of water for Alicia, soothingly putting his arm around his wife's shoulder.

Ralph seemed particularly depressed today. Looking at the girl on the sickbed, who was in a coma and seemed lifeless, his handsome face was filled with despair. His heart was filled with contradictions and self-blame. Was it because of the Preston family that she suffered?

If it weren't for the Preston family, how could Duke have retaliated against her...

Even though she was usually formidable, able to handle many things and turn the tide, she was ultimately just a young girl who shouldn't have to endure this...

To the side, Michael had just taken Victoria's temperature again, and fortunately, the fever had not risen again, and the situation had temporarily stabilized.

When he turned his head and saw Ralph's self-blaming expression, Michael was slightly startled. His brows furrowed as he glanced at his unconscious sister on the bed as if he understood something.

Michael patted Ralph's shoulder and led him out of the ward.

"What's wrong, big brother?"

Ralph asked in a hoarse voice as he stood in the corridor.

Michael's cold eyes and thin lips, his usual indifferent demeanor, rarely showed his emotions. In contrast, his younger brother, who usually wore a smile on his face, now looked gloomy and suppressed.

Michael was silent for a few seconds. His gaze slowly became distant, as if he was reminiscing about something. His expression was unusually gentle.

"I still remember how Victoria looked when she was born... At that time, she was so tiny, even a small toy could make her giggle. She had big eyes like black grapes, stretching out her short little hands asking me to hold her... I had never seen such a cute child before. At that time, I thought my sister was the cutest little doll in the world..."

It looked like a pink dumpling, white and tender, cute and delicate like a doll.

Ralph listened in a daze, not understanding why his brother suddenly brought up their sister's childhood, and he rarely spoke so much at once.

His memories of his sister's childhood were naturally not as profound as his brother's.

"It's a pity..." Michael's expression suddenly turned cold, "My sister had only been with us for a few months before she was secretly taken away by Duke's evil revenge, forcing her to leave us at such a young age..."

Wayne pondered for a moment. Since her physical indicators were normal, it would be difficult for Western medicine to prescribe the right medicine. After thinking for a moment, Wayne prescribed a traditional medicine and said, "Starting today, I will give Victoria acupuncture treatment once a day, along with these medicines. After seven days, we should see some results."

Mason couldn't help but ask, "Results in seven days? Dr. Turner, are you saying that Victoria's illness will be cured in seven days?"

Wayne didn't rashly make a conclusion, only saying, "Let's start with today's acupuncture. I will stay here these few days. If there are any changes in Victoria's condition, I will be able to know immediately."

Alicia and Mason glanced at each other, unable to tell whether this was good news or bad news.

Jack's eyes were clouded with fluctuating emotions. His rigid and straight back seemed as if his soul had been drawn out, and his deep gaze remained fixed on the girl who lay unconscious on the sickbed, without moving for a long time...

For the past seven days, Jack had been by Victoria's bedside, never leaving.

During the day, Carl and Anne would come over with Old Master Moore to see how Victoria was doing.

Carl visibly noticed that his brother had lost a lot of weight. How could he not understand that Victoria had been unconscious these past few days? His brother didn't say anything, but his heart was already tense to the limit.

Even Hunter came to the hospital to see Victoria every day, but most of the time, he didn't go into the ward. He stayed alone outside the ward, his eyes silently looking at the girl sleeping on the hospital bed.

Today was the last acupuncture session. As Wayne administered the treatment, everyone held their breath, waiting anxiously on the side, not knowing what Wayne meant by "seeing results"...
